CADRE scholars are offered the chance to develop an innovative approach to interdisciplinary research and tackle societal challenges from a humanities perspective. CADRE aims to equip scholars with the knowledge, skills and understanding to pursue the profession of their choice, whether in academia or in the public or private sectors; to be informed and active citizens; and to seek to apply their expertise to the major issues facing society today. The payment of academic fees at the Home/EU rate (£4,052* for 2015-16 this figure is likely to be increased in line with inflation for 2016-17 entry).A maintenance grant in line with the UK Research Council stipend (provisional £14,254 for full-time award holders in 2016-17). There are 17 fully-funded CADER scholarships available. University of Warwick of UK is offering 17 fully-funded CADRE Scholarships.
